Sun May 31 08:22:37 1998 said... So many restaurants , so little time! The past month was the start of a banner season for the restaurant industry. More restaurants to choose from....and weather friendly weekends gives us time to travel throughout New England for munching, tasting and dinning. From the North Shore to tip of Cape Cod, restaurants are opened for the season. The Taste of Essex was a foodies' delight, over 20 North Shore restaurants presented their best. A must try is Woodmans Seafood, Essex, the home of the orignal Fried Clam. Bud Woodman created this method of cooking some 50 years ago. May , 1998 Hundreds of foodies were treated to The TASTE OF HYANNIS, Hyannis, MA sampling some 12 entrees and desserts from local restaurants. It was a competition for restaurants to present their outstanding fare......Penquin SeaGrill, Paddock, Black Cat, Mooring, Roadhouse and Sweetwater Grill all participated.
